Fundraiser helps new animal shelter
PORT ST. LUCIE - For one day, the St. Lucie Draft House will be going to the dogs, and the cats. It's all part of a "Bow Wow Bash" to be held from 12 p.m. to 6 p.m. on Aug. 13. Proceeds from the event will go toward the Port St. Lucie Kindness Center, the new animal shelter being built on Glades Cutoff Road...
